Kineto Announces New over-the-top VoIP Application Built for Mobile Operators
First solution designed specifically for mobile operators to compete in OTT voice market
Milpitas, Calif., February 22, 2012
Kineto Wireless, Inc., an innovator in the mobile industry, today announced Smart VoIP, the first VoIP application specifically developed to enable mobile operators to leverage their existing network infrastructure to offer a competitive over-the-top (OTT) voice service.
Kineto’s Smart VoIP application supports a range of standard mobile telephony capabilities and is designed to run on major mobile operating systems, including iPhone®, Android® and Windows Mobile®. The application can be branded by mobile operators and downloaded to subscribers through standard application stores.
Dean Bubley, founder of analyst firm Disruptive Analysis, commented in his recent report Telco-OTT Strategies & Case Studies: “Telecom operators need to launch their own over-the-top VoIP services, to compete effectively with Internet innovators and to complement their traditional ‘on-net’ offerings.”

“Kineto’s Smart VoIP solution is the first designed specifically for mobile operators to address the growing threat from 3rd party over-the-top voice services like Skype and Google Voice,” said Steve Shaw, vice president of marketing for Kineto. “Our Smart VoIP application helps operators create and brand their own over-the-top service to meet subscriber demands for mobile VoIP.”
According to figures reported by market research firm NPD Group, revenues associated with mobile VoIP usage will increase to more than $4 billion in 2015, with the largest concentration of mobile VoIP users in Western Europe.
